MAXQ610:低功耗16位微控制器的卓越之選
在電子設計領域,低功耗、高性能的微控制器一直是工程師們追求的目標。今天,我們就來深入了解一款這樣的產(chǎn)品——MAXQ610,它在眾多應用場景中展現(xiàn)出了強大的優(yōu)勢。
文件下載:MAXQ610.pdf
一、產(chǎn)品概述
MAXQ610是一款專為低功耗應用設計的16位MAXQ?微控制器。它適用于通用遙控器、消費電子和白色家電等領域。該微控制器集成了強大的16位RISC微控制器和豐富的外設,包括兩個USART、一個SPI?主/從通信端口,以及帶有載波頻率生成和靈活端口I/O的紅外模塊,能夠?qū)崿F(xiàn)復用鍵盤控制。
二、主要特性
(一)高性能低功耗核心
- RISC核心:采用高性能、低功耗的16位RISC核心,在整個工作范圍內(nèi)可實現(xiàn)DC至12MHz的操作,且?guī)缀跛兄噶疃寄茉趩?a href="http://m.makelele.cn/tags/時鐘/" target="_blank">時鐘周期內(nèi)執(zhí)行(12MHz時為83.3ns),接近12MIPS的真實代碼操作,同時具備行業(yè)領先的MIPS/mA評級,能以更低的時鐘速率實現(xiàn)與競品相當?shù)男阅堋?/li>
- 低功耗模式:擁有超低功耗停止模式,典型電流僅0.2μA,最大2.0μA(TA = +25°C,掉電監(jiān)測禁用),結(jié)合較低的活躍模式電流,有效延長了電池續(xù)航時間。
(二)豐富的內(nèi)存資源
- Flash內(nèi)存:配備64KB的閃存,支持512字節(jié)扇區(qū),每個扇區(qū)具有20,000次擦除/寫入周期,可滿足程序存儲需求。
- 數(shù)據(jù)SRAM:2KB的數(shù)據(jù)SRAM,為數(shù)據(jù)處理提供了足夠的空間。
- 安全MMU:通過安全MMU實現(xiàn)應用分區(qū)和IP保護,支持多個應用特權(quán)級別,防止代碼被復制和逆向工程。
(三)多樣的外設功能
- 定時器/計數(shù)器:提供兩個16位可編程定時器/計數(shù)器,具備預分頻器和捕獲/比較功能,可用于各種定時和計數(shù)應用。
- 通信接口:包含SPI和兩個USART通信端口,支持同步和異步數(shù)據(jù)傳輸,滿足不同的通信需求。
- 紅外模塊:集成紅外載波頻率生成和調(diào)制功能,IR驅(qū)動引腳可吸收高達25mA的電流,適用于紅外通信應用。
- 電源管理:具備掉電檢測電路,當電源電壓接近微控制器的最低工作電壓時,可通知應用程序采取相應措施。還支持上電復位和欠壓復位功能,確保系統(tǒng)在電源不穩(wěn)定時能正常工作。
三、詳細設計分析
(一)微處理器架構(gòu)
MAXQ610基于Maxim的MAXQ核心,采用哈佛內(nèi)存架構(gòu),具有獨立的16位程序和數(shù)據(jù)地址總線。指令字固定為16位,數(shù)據(jù)可按8位或16位排列。核心采用流水線處理器實現(xiàn),性能接近每MHz 1MIPS。其模塊化架構(gòu)使得數(shù)據(jù)移動僅涉及源和目標模塊,減少了電路切換活動,降低了功耗和開關噪聲,同時提供了高度的靈活性和可重用性。
(二)內(nèi)存管理
- 內(nèi)存類型:包括64KB的程序閃存、2KB的SRAM數(shù)據(jù)內(nèi)存、5.25KB的實用ROM和軟堆棧。
- 內(nèi)存保護:通過特權(quán)級別將代碼內(nèi)存分為系統(tǒng)、用戶加載器和用戶應用三個區(qū)域,防止不同區(qū)域的代碼相互干擾,保護系統(tǒng)代碼的機密性。
- 堆棧內(nèi)存:16位寬的內(nèi)部堆棧用于存儲程序返回地址和通用數(shù)據(jù),在執(zhí)行CALL、RET、RETI等指令以及處理中斷時自動使用。
(三)紅外模塊設計
- 載波生成:通過16位的IR載波寄存器(IRCA)定義載波的高低時間,可實現(xiàn)載波頻率和占空比的靈活調(diào)整。
- 調(diào)制功能:載波調(diào)制可根據(jù)IRDATA位和IR調(diào)制時間寄存器(IRMT)進行,支持以載波周期或IRCLK周期進行調(diào)制,滿足不同的紅外通信需求。
- 收發(fā)功能:支持紅外發(fā)射和接收功能,可通過IRTX和IRRX引腳實現(xiàn)。在發(fā)射模式下,IR定時器作為遞減計數(shù)器工作;在接收模式下,可捕獲IRRX引腳的狀態(tài)并進行相應處理。
(四)通信接口
- USART:支持2線接口,具備全雙工異步數(shù)據(jù)傳輸和半雙工同步數(shù)據(jù)傳輸功能,可編程中斷用于接收和發(fā)送,獨立的波特率發(fā)生器和可編程第9位奇偶校驗支持,可滿足不同的通信協(xié)議要求。
- SPI:提供獨立的串行通信通道,可在多主或多從系統(tǒng)中與外設同步通信,支持4線全雙工串行總線,最大主傳輸速率為Sysclk/2,從傳輸速率為Sysclk/4。
四、應用場景
(一)遙控器
MAXQ610的低功耗特性和紅外模塊使其非常適合用于通用遙控器,能夠?qū)崿F(xiàn)高效的紅外通信,延長電池使用壽命。
(二)電池供電設備
其超低功耗的停止模式和高性能的處理能力,使得它在電池供電的便攜式設備中表現(xiàn)出色,如智能手環(huán)、無線傳感器等。
(三)消費電子和白色家電
可用于各種消費電子和白色家電產(chǎn)品,如電視、空調(diào)、冰箱等,實現(xiàn)設備的控制和通信功能。
五、設計注意事項
(一)電源管理
在設計中,要注意電源的穩(wěn)定性和濾波,合理設置掉電監(jiān)測和復位功能,確保系統(tǒng)在電源波動時能正常工作。同時,可根據(jù)實際需求選擇是否啟用掉電監(jiān)測功能,以降低功耗。
(二)時鐘設計
外部石英晶體或陶瓷諧振器應靠近振蕩器電路放置,HFXIN和HFXOUT引腳應通過短跡線接地,以減少噪聲對時鐘時序的影響。根據(jù)晶體類型選擇合適的外部電容值。
(三)PCB布局
PCB布局應盡量減少系統(tǒng)級數(shù)字噪聲,確保數(shù)字組件下方有連續(xù)的接地平面。旁路電容的引腳應盡量短,并靠近設備引腳放置,以提高噪聲抑制效果。
六、總結(jié)
MAXQ610以其高性能、低功耗的特點,豐富的外設功能和強大的內(nèi)存管理能力,為電子工程師提供了一個優(yōu)秀的微控制器解決方案。在設計過程中,合理利用其特性和功能,注意相關的設計注意事項,能夠開發(fā)出高效、穩(wěn)定的電子產(chǎn)品。你在使用類似微控制器時遇到過哪些問題呢?歡迎在評論區(qū)分享你的經(jīng)驗。
-
電子設計
+關注
關注
42文章
2042瀏覽量
49883 -
MAXQ610
+關注
關注
0文章
5瀏覽量
6652 -
低功耗微控制器
+關注
關注
0文章
20瀏覽量
5484
發(fā)布評論請先 登錄
MAXQ610:低功耗16位微控制器的卓越之選
評論